The Acathist hymn to the Name of Jesus, prayed standing, was first composed in the ninth century. In this presentation in English by Archbishop Raya, he seeks to calm the inner motions of [the] body and free [the] soul to rise and soar and find what [the] heart sighs for. This prayer can be recited in a parish, or individually by those who seek a most intimate relation with the Lord Jesus. The Archbishop introduces the prayer with instructions for how to pray it.
